OVERVIEW

MCP Fetch Page is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server published by kaiye. It ranks #30297 of 58,832 servers tracked on MCP Toplist, and its repository has 2 GitHub stars. MCP Fetch Page is listed on Glama, and ships as a single rolling release with no explicit version metadata. It was first listed on Jan 12, 2026.
